SBA LoansSBA loans are government-backed business loans that may help qualified companies access longer-term capital through approved lenders.Working CapitalWorking capital financing helps businesses cover operating needs such as payroll, inventory, marketing, cash flow gaps, and growth expenses.Business Line of CreditA business line of credit gives qualified companies flexible access to capital that can be drawn as needed up to an approved limit.Equipment FinancingEquipment financing helps businesses purchase or lease revenue-producing equipment while preserving operating cash.Invoice FactoringInvoice factoring allows eligible businesses to convert unpaid B2B or government invoices into working capital before customers pay.Purchase Order FinancingPurchase order financing may help qualified businesses fulfill confirmed orders when capital is needed before delivery and collection.MCA ConsolidationMCA consolidation may help businesses restructure multiple merchant cash advance payments into a more manageable capital position.Revenue-Based FinancingRevenue-based financing provides capital based on business revenue activity and repayment capacity rather than only traditional collateral.Commercial Real Estate LoansCommercial real estate loans help qualified borrowers purchase, refinance, develop, or reposition business and investment properties.Construction FinancingConstruction financing supports qualified development, renovation, and buildout projects through capital structured around project milestones.Bridge LoansBridge loans provide short-term capital for qualified borrowers who need temporary financing before a sale, refinance, or permanent loan.DSCR LoansDSCR loans are property-focused loans that evaluate whether income from the property can support the debt service.Business Credit BuildingBusiness credit building helps companies strengthen their funding profile by organizing business identity, tradelines, payment history, and lender readiness.Startup FundingStartup funding may be available for select founders, but options usually depend on credit strength, collateral, industry, business plan, and early revenue.
